COOLING SYSTEM
These units have nominal cooling capacities of 25, 30 and
40 tons. The DSC300 and DSC360 units have one semi-her-
metic compressor. Two cooling stagesare accomplished by
unloading the compressor. The DSC480 unit has two semi-
hermetic compressors. Two cooling stagesare accomplished
by cycling the individual compressors.

The compressor short cycle time and low voltage pro-
tection is part of the solid state compressor protection
module. 1[ prevents a compressor from starting unless it
has been off for five minutes. It also monitors the v[)lt-
age of the 120 volt cent rol circuit and will shut down
the compressor if the 120 volt control voltage drops be-
low 85+4.5 volts,
